Ingredients You’ll Need for Your Homemade Cool Whip

Creating a velvety, luscious Cool Whip at home allows you to enjoy this treat without the artificial ingredients that often come with store-bought versions. The beauty of this recipe lies in its simplicity while still achieving that light, airy texture that is perfect for topping desserts or adding to your favorite recipes. Here’s what you’ll need to whip up your own delightful homemade Cool Whip.

  • ½ teaspoon unflavored gelatin – This acts as a stabilizer to give your Cool Whip that perfect consistency. (Substitution: Agar-agar for a vegan option)
  • 1½ teaspoons water – Used to dissolve the gelatin before incorporation.
  • 1 cup cold heavy cream – This rich cream is what creates the dreamy texture and rich flavor. (Substitution: Coconut cream for a dairy-free alternative)
  • 2 tablespoons powdered sugar – Adds just the right amount of sweetness. (Substitution: Granulated sugar,but be aware it may require more beating)
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ract – Enhances the flavor profile,imparting a lovely aroma.(Substitution: Almond extract for a different flavor twist)

Preparation Steps

Follow these simple steps to bring your homemade Cool Whip to life:

  1. Prepare the gelatin: In a small bowl, combine the gelatin and water. Allow it to sit for about 5 minutes until the gelatin blooms.
  2. Dissolve the gelatin: Heat the mixture in the microwave for about 10 seconds, or until just melted. Stir until fully dissolved.
  3. Whip the cream: In a mixing bowl, pour in the cold heavy cream and begin to beat on low speed until it thickens slightly.
  4. Add sugar and vanilla: Gradually mix in the powdered sugar and vanilla extract. Increase the speed to medium-high and whip until soft peaks form.
  5. Incorporate the gelatin: With the mixer running, slowly drizzle the melted gelatin into the whipped cream until fully integrated.
  6. Finalize the whipping: Continue to beat the mixture until stiff peaks form, ensuring a smooth and fluffy texture.

Serving and Storage Tips

For serving, your homemade Cool Whip can be used instantly as a topping for desserts such as cakes, cupcakes, or fresh fruits. If you have leftovers, store them in an airtight container in the refrigerator. It can last for up to 3 days, but for the best texture, it’s advisable to consume it within 24 hours.

Variations to Try

  1. Chocolate Cool Whip: Add 2 tablespoons of unsweetened cocoa powder to the whipped cream for a chocolatey delight.
  2. Fruit-Infused Variation: Fold in ½ cup of pureed fruit like strawberries or mangoes for a refreshing twist.
  3. Coffee Cool Whip: Add 1 tablespoon of instant coffee or espresso powder to enhance your dessert experience.
  4. Minty Fresh: Incorporate ¼ teaspoon of peppermint extract for a seasonal or holiday flair.
  5. Nutty Flavor: A tablespoon of chopped nuts can also add a delightful crunch to each bite.

Storage and Reheating tips for Your Homemade Whipped Topping

When it comes to preserving the airy delight of your homemade whipped topping, proper storage is key to maintaining its fluffy texture and rich flavor. this delectable alternative to Cool Whip, made without artificial ingredients, is not only healthier but also incredibly versatile, perfect for sweetening up desserts or enhancing your morning coffee. To ensure that every dollop remains fresh and inviting, here are the essential tips for storing your whipped topping.

Storage Tips

To keep your homemade whipped topping at its best, store it in an airtight container.This prevents exposure to air, which can cause the cream to lose its volume and freshness. Ideally, use it immediately after making it for the best flavor and texture, as the whipped topping is at its fluffiest right after preparation.If you need to store it, place it in the refrigerator where it can last for up to 24 hours without sacrificing too much quality. For longer storage, you can freeze it. In an airtight container or heavy-duty freezer bag, your whipped topping can be stored in the freezer for up to 2 months. Simply thaw it overnight in the refrigerator when you’re ready to use it again, giving it a gentle stir to restore its texture.

Serving and Tips

When serving, remember that homemade whipped topping is best enjoyed fresh, as its delicate structure can begin to break down over time. If you find that your whipped topping has thickened more than you’d like after refrigerating, you can lightly whip it again to rejuvenate its fluffiness. Adding a stabilizer, such as powdered sugar or cornstarch, can help maintain its texture for a bit longer, making it suitable for various desserts.

Tip: To prevent the whipped topping from freezing into a solid block, portion it out before freezing. This way, you can easily defrost only what you need for your desserts.
